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C Reduces Stock Holdings in First Interstate BancSystem, Inc. $FIBK

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C lowered its stake in shares of First Interstate BancSystem, Inc. (NASDAQ:FIBKFree Report) by 40.7% during the 1st qu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The firm owned 55,141 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 37,790 shares during the quarter.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C’s holdings in First Interstate BancSystem were worth $1,843,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

First Interstate BancSystem Company Profile

(Free Report)

First Interstate BancSystem, Inc is a bank holding company headquartered in Billings, Montana. Through its principal subsidiary, First Interstate Bank, the company provides a full range of commercial and consumer banking services. Its offerings include business lending, commercial real estate financing, agricultural loans, residential mortgage products, and deposit accounts suitable for individuals, small businesses, and large corporations.

The company traces its roots back to the late 1960s and has grown through a combination of organic expansion and strategic acquisitions across the Western United States.
